Making it RESTful

APP/config/routes.php Router::mapResource(‘users’)

Verb URL Controller Method

GET /users.json UsersController::index()

GET /user/123.json UsersController::view(123)

POST /users.json UsersController::add()

PUT /users/123.json UsersController::edit(123)

DELETE /users/123.json UsersController::delete(123)

POST /users/123.json UsersController::edit(123)

Source: http://book.cakephp.org/view/1239/The-Simple-Setup

Status Codes

Success 200 OK * 201 Created * 303 See Other *

Error 401 Unauthorized * 402 Payment

Required 403 Forbidden * 404 Not Found *

Error (continued) 405 Method Not

Allowed * 409 Conflict 410 Gone 500 Internal Server

Error 501 Not Implemented 503 Service

Unavailable

Add Method

If not a POST request 405 Method Not Allowed

Already existed 303 See Other

Save success 201 Created

Failure 200 OK with explanation

Edit Method

If not a POST or PUT request 405 Method Not Allowed

Invalid ID 404 File Not Found

Success 200 OK

Failure 200 OK with explanation

Delete Method

If not a POST or DELETE request 405 Method Not Allowed

Invalid ID 404 File Not Found

Success 200 OK

Failure 200 OK with explanation

Global

User is not allowed to access resource 403 Forbidden

User is not logged in 401 Unauthorized
